Travis Wilson, Developer in Belmont, NC, United States
Travis is available for hire
Hire Travis

Travis Wilson

Verified Expert  in Engineering

UI Development Developer

Belmont, NC, United States

Toptal member since March 5, 2018

Bio

Travis is an industry-attuned professional with a demonstrated history of leading high-performing teams to deliver cutting-edge web applications and digital experiences. He is skilled in all aspects of UI development, including front-end architecture, responsive design, and performance optimization. Travis has a proven track record of driving innovation and implementing best practices to enhance user experiences and meet business objectives.

Portfolio

TIAA
ECMAScript (ES6), Sass, Node.js, Gulp, PHP, Angular, Polymer, jQuery...
NA - Hidden
React, Next.js, Front-end, TypeScript, Storybook, User Interface (UI)
Alteryx - Server
React, HTML, CSS, JavaScript, jQuery, APIs, JSON, UI Components, Babel, Agile...

Experience

  • UI Development - 20 years
  • Front-end Development - 20 years
  • JavaScript - 10 years
  • Responsive UI - 10 years
  • UI Components - 8 years
  • HTML5 - 7 years
  • React - 7 years
  • TypeScript - 5 years

Availability

Part-time

Preferred Environment

React, Git, Visual Studio Code (VS Code), MacOS, Vercel, Next.js, Tailwind CSS

The most amazing...

...project I've worked on was MyLowes. We created the MyLowes card and developed the application for registering and tracking a user's purchase history.

Work Experience

Lead Development Manager

2012 - PRESENT
TIAA
  • Promoted to a lead development manager position delivering financial-related applications and prototypes.
  • Planned, coordinated, and supervised resources and processes related to web-based application design, development, and implementation.
  • Served on internal engineering board determining JavaScript architecture and design patterns for a redesigned component library.
  • Performed code reviews and approvals for component and application development.
  • Participated in building jQuery, Polymer, Lit Web Components, and React components, following ADA-compliant features.
  • Created in-house accessibility standards and recommendations based on WCAG 2.0 and real-world usage.
Technologies: ECMAScript (ES6), Sass, Node.js, Gulp, PHP, Angular, Polymer, jQuery, JavaScript, CSS, HTML, REST APIs, NestJS, Next.js, Figma, Google Cloud Platform (GCP), SVG, Tailwind CSS, APIs, JSON, Mustache, Web Components, UI Components, Bootstrap, Babel, Agile, Illustrator CC, Laravel 5, Sublime Text, Photoshop CC, SCSS, Sublime Text 3, MacOS, UI Development, Front-end Development, Responsive UI, PHP 7, MySQL, AngularJS, Vue, Charts, Responsive Web Design (RWD), Content Management Systems (CMS), Responsive Design, Web Design, TypeScript, Front-end, Storybook, Material UI, React, User Interface (UI), Chart.js, Dashboards, D3.js

Senior React Developer

2023 - 2023
NA - Hidden
  • Collaborated with a small, dynamic team on developing a web application using React and Next.js. Our primary objective was to create an innovative social ecosystem that harnessed the power of AI technology to facilitate discussions.
  • Took the lead in reimagining and rewriting the entire user experience, ensuring it was intuitive and engaging. My contributions extended to assisting in the design and UX enhancements, refining the application's overall aesthetics and usability.
  • Enhanced the development process and promoted consistency. Introduced essential features for Storybook and comprehensive documentation. This not only expedited future development but also facilitated a smooth onboarding experience.
  • Collaborated closely with an AI developer to create tools seamlessly interfaced with AI technology, adding a unique dimension to the user experience and making it a dynamic platform for discussion and fostering engaging interactions.
Technologies: React, Next.js, Front-end, TypeScript, Storybook, User Interface (UI)

Front-end Developer

2019 - 2021
Alteryx - Server
  • Supported and maintained a JavascriptMVC codebase, adding new features and bug fixes.
  • Converted existing JavascriptMVC apps to React and integrated within core JMVC base app.
  • Implemented a React Testing Library to create unit and integration tests.
  • Created a proof of concept that converted an online web app into a deployable Electron application.
Technologies: React, HTML, CSS, JavaScript, jQuery, APIs, JSON, UI Components, Babel, Agile, Sublime Text, ECMAScript (ES6), SCSS, Sublime Text 3, MacOS, UI Development, Front-end Development, Responsive UI, Responsive Web Design (RWD), Responsive Design, Web Design, Front-end, User Interface (UI), Dashboards

Front-end Web Developer

2018 - 2019
Aviatrix Systems, Inc.
  • Supported and extended existing framework to enhance marketing, documentation, and microsites.
  • Developed a new PHP framework based on Laravel to deliver a more consistent experience.
  • Managed tag management and ad-related tracking through Google's Tag Manager.
Technologies: JavaScript, CSS3, HTML5, PHP, Agile, Git, APIs, JSON, Laravel 5, Sublime Text, Photoshop CC, SCSS, Sublime Text 3, MacOS, UI Development, Front-end Development, Responsive UI, PHP 7, Responsive Web Design (RWD), Responsive Design, Web Design, Front-end, User Interface (UI)

Front-end Developer

2011 - 2012
Lowe's Home Improvement
  • Worked in an Agile environment alongside back-end developers and designers to create a unique eCommerce experience that focused on a user’s purchase history, details, and all facets of the MyLowe’s Card.
  • Utilized an expert knowledge of JavaScript, HTML, and CSS to deliver advanced user interfaces and controls.
  • Led the front-end development team as a tech lead for a major release that resulted in a significant increase in user sign-up and sales.
  • Coordinated with multiple teams and departments that included but were not limited to .com, marketing, and store employees to deliver a successful product 25% faster than the original estimated completion date.
  • Received unsolicited praise from peers, managers, and CIO of Lowe’s for a successful launch of the MyLowe project. Awarded the Quarterly Front-end Developer MVP Award for exceptional individual accomplishments.
Technologies: jQuery, JavaScript, CSS, HTML, REST APIs, SVG, APIs, JSON, Bootstrap, Agile, Sublime Text, Photoshop CC, SCSS, MacOS, UI Development, Front-end Development, Responsive UI, Responsive Web Design (RWD), Content Management Systems (CMS), Responsive Design, eCommerce, Web Design, Front-end, User Interface (UI)

Front-end Web Developer

2010 - 2011
Ettain group
  • Contracted to a Fortune 50 retail company with a major online presence as a front-end developer.
  • Tasked with developing standards-compliant, cross-browser, accessible front-end code.
  • Focused primarily on homepage and daily promotions. HTML and CSS accomplishments include developing the spring, Memorial Day, and Father's Day 2011 homepage templates.
  • Created a custom Facebook application and developed multiple plug-ins with JavaScript, some of which utilized third-party APIs.
  • Demonstrated performance optimization, usability, and accessibility.
Technologies: Handlebars, jQuery, JavaScript, CSS, HTML, SVG, JSON, Bootstrap, Sublime Text, Photoshop CC, SCSS, MacOS, UI Development, Front-end Development, Responsive UI, Responsive Web Design (RWD), Responsive Design, Web Design, Front-end, User Interface (UI)

Web Developer

2006 - 2010
CarolinasAGC
  • Updated content by posting new articles, pages, and calendar events. Developed web forms for event registration and small web utilities.
  • Converted the old web page to table-less, CSS-compliant templates.
  • Created graphics for web and marketing that included promotional web banners and print advertisements.
  • Utilized ColdFusion. Redesigned and developed a calendar of events application, iCal application and developed a user management interface.
  • Provided end-user support for a web-based application, identified bugs within that app, and trained users on functionality.
Technologies: JavaScript, CSS, HTML, Photoshop CC, MacOS, UI Development, Front-end Development, Web Design, Front-end, User Interface (UI)

Custom React Component Library

Led the development of a comprehensive React-based component library using TypeScript, featuring 46 fully customizable components. The library is built with 95% custom code, incorporating a minimal Radix UI footprint. I leveraged design tokens and integrated Tailwind UI for consistent styling and responsive design. This project aimed to provide a robust, reusable set of UI components to enhance development efficiency and maintain design consistency across applications. The library supports flexible theming and customization, ensuring adaptability to various project requirements.

Cloud Networking Application

Developed a comprehensive web application using React to support global private link service. This platform ensures secure, encrypted connectivity for private applications across on-premises and cloud environments. Key functionalities include secure B2B SaaS integrations, branch office connectivity, and zero-trust policies with end-to-end encryption. I implemented JWT token authentication, IAM users, and Stripe payment integration, ensuring robust security and seamless financial transactions.

Interactive LED Light Bar Selection

Developed a dynamic React application for an online retailer specializing in LED light bars. The app allows customers to customize their voltage, select various LED light bars, and view real-time calculations of total watts, amps, and pricing. Implemented a discount system based on product quantity and type. I integrated with Shopify API, enabling seamless order submission and checkout on Shopify. This project enhanced user experience by providing interactive product selection and streamlined purchasing processes.

Polymer Component Library

Utilized Polymer, ES6, Babel, SASS, and Bootstrap to develop a library with 40+ reusable components for the rebranded TIAA secure experience. All components developed with ADA accessibility wcag level 3 adherence.

jQuery Component Library

Developed an ADA-compliant, jQuery-based shared component library for a major financial organization. This library is essential for creating all public-facing content and marketing material, ensuring accessibility and usability. The library was later enhanced to support the development of secure pages, incorporating additional components and variants to meet security and functionality requirements. This project improved the consistency and accessibility of web content, supporting both public and secure user interactions.

MyLowes

Created the MyLowes card for Lowe's Home Improvement that was used to track a user's purchase history. I handled all aspects of the registration, including generating barcodes for temporary cards until a physical card could be mailed. The purchase history includes sorting and filtering as well as options for setting reminders on purchases to reorder.
1998 - 2000

Course in Computer Science

York Technical College - South Carolina

Libraries/APIs

jQuery, React, jQuery UI, Vue, Polymer, REST APIs, Mustache, Chart.js, Node.js, Handlebars, React Query, D3.js

Tools

Git, Sublime Text 3, Sublime Text, Photoshop CC, Figma, Babel, Gulp, Illustrator CC

Languages

SCSS, Sass, JavaScript, HTML, CSS3, CSS, ECMAScript (ES6), HTML5, PHP, TypeScript, PHP 7

Frameworks

Tailwind CSS, Bootstrap, Material UI, Laravel, Laravel 5, Next.js, Angular, AngularJS, NestJS

Paradigms

Responsive Web Design (RWD), Agile

Platforms

Visual Studio Code (VS Code), MacOS, Google Cloud Platform (GCP), Shopify, Vercel

Storage

JSON, MySQL

Industry Expertise

Web Design

Other

Responsive UI, UI Development, Front-end Development, SVG, UI Components, Responsive Design, Front-end, User Interface (UI), Programming, Web Components, APIs, Charts, Content Management Systems (CMS), eCommerce, Storybook, Dashboards, Radix UI, Vite

Collaboration That Works

How to Work with Toptal

Toptal matches you directly with global industry experts from our network in hours—not weeks or months.

1

Share your needs

Discuss your requirements and refine your scope in a call with a Toptal domain expert.
2

Choose your talent

Get a short list of expertly matched talent within 24 hours to review, interview, and choose from.
3

Start your risk-free talent trial

Work with your chosen talent on a trial basis for up to two weeks. Pay only if you decide to hire them.

Top talent is in high demand.

Start hiring